Understanding Heat Absorption and its Impact on Buildings
Heat absorption is a significant factor in building design and energy efficiency, especially in regions with hot climates. When sunlight hits a traditional rooftop, a substantial amount of heat is absorbed, leading to increased indoor temperatures and higher cooling costs for buildings. This process not only impacts occupant comfort but also contributes to the urban heat island effect, where cities experience elevated temperatures compared to surrounding rural areas.
Implementing cool roof solutions, such as reflective roofing systems and coatings, offers a sustainable and energy-efficient approach to mitigating this issue. These advanced materials are designed to reflect a significant portion of sunlight, reducing heat transfer into the building. Whether for residential or commercial properties, cool roof installation can result in lower energy bills, improved indoor air quality, and reduced environmental impact, making them an attractive eco-friendly option in the construction industry.

Types of Reflective Roofing Materials and Coatings
Reflective roofing materials and coatings are innovative solutions designed to reduce heat absorption, making them a popular choice for both residential and commercial cool roof installations. These advanced technologies are at the forefront of sustainable building practices, offering energy-efficient cool roofs that can significantly lower cooling costs and minimize environmental impact.
There are various types available, including white cool roofing systems, which reflect a substantial amount of sunlight, keeping buildings cooler. Cool roof coatings, another option, are thin layers applied to existing rooftops, converting them into eco-friendly cool roofs. These coatings not only enhance the reflective properties but also provide protection against ultraviolet rays and potential damage caused by extreme temperatures. Whether for a residential or commercial space, these reflective roofing systems represent cutting-edge cool roof technology, contributing to both cost savings and environmental sustainability.
